Greece’s economy to grow by 2.1% in 2024 – think tank ΙΟΒΕ

By Thomson Reuters Apr 23, 2024 | 5:57 AM

ATHENS (Reuters) – Greece’s economy will grow by 2.1% (pvs forecast 2.4%) this year under a baseline scenario, the country’s influential think-tank IOBE said on Tuesday, downwardly revising its previous estimate in January.

The new projection is lower than the government’s estimate for growth of about 2.9% this year.

The Greek economy is forecast to grow nearly 3% this year, approaching its pre-crisis size of 2009 and far outpacing the euro zone average of 0.8%.

Tourism, investment and private consumption are seen as the key drivers of economic activity this year.
